Brief Life History of Christina

When Christina Josi was born about 1746, in Adelboden, Bern, Switzerland, her father, Gilgian Josi, was 34 and her mother, Elisabeth Senften, was 28. She married Peter Ällig on 2 May 1766. They were the parents of at least 3 sons. She died in 1833, at the age of 88.

1798

Revolution in Switzerland. Farmers in occupied territories become free citizens. Centralistic parliamentary republic according to French model. Occupation by French troops and some battles of Napoleon vs. Austria and Russia in Switzerland.

1800

Switzerland is one of the first industrialized countries in Europe.
